French Class Types for Every Level
Core Skills
Learning French grammar, pronunciation and speaking skills
Core classes move students through well-defined coursework toward fluency. They are organized in five levels, with regular or accelerated pacing available for lower-level courses.
- Beginner - A1 level classes, 101 through 106
- Lower Intermediate - A2 level classes, 201 through 206
- Intermediate - B1 level classes, 301 through 306
- Lower Advanced - B2 level classes, 401 through 406
- Advanced – C1 level classes, 501 through 506

Specialty And Cultural Classes
Discussion-based classes in arts, history, language mastery, etc.
Cultural classes are discussion-based classes exposing students to different aspects of French arts, history or current events.
Specialty classes offer students the opportunity to improve their French while concentrating on specific skills like grammar, phonetics, or conversation.

Mini Classes
For all students: Our curriculum includes a diverse range of new Mini
Classes
each quarter. Minis are the perfect opportunity to keep studying French without a long commitment. Each mini targets a specific
area or theme during 90-minute weekly sessions for four weeks.
Kick-start French
For beginning and intermediate students (A1, A2 and B1 levels), you can also accelerate your language skills with an intensive
class. Kickstart French is a four-day intensive brush-up class (2.5 hours per day with two short breaks) right before the current
